Marines from Marine Aircraft Group (MAG) 39, 3rd Marine Aircraft Wing (MAW), board a CH-53E Super Stallion from Marine Heavy Helicopter Squadron 465, MAG-39, 3rd MAW, at Camp Roberts, San Miguel, California, Aug. 4, 2022. Marines were transported to a forward arming and refueling point in support of exercise Summer Fury 22. Summer Fury 22 is designed to enhance Marine-Air-Ground Task Force integration and increase aviation operations proficiency with realistic, relevant training to ensure the Marine Corps’ largest aircraft wing remains operationally excellent, interoperable, deployable on short notice and lethal when called into action.
